* [PATCH v5 1/3] platform/x86/amd: pmf: Use device managed allocations

If setting up smart PC fails for any reason then this can lead to
a double free when unloading amd-pmf.  This is because dev->buf was
freed but never set to NULL and is again freed in amd_pmf_remove().

To avoid subtle allocation bugs in failures leading to a double free
change all allocations into device managed allocations.

* [PATCH v5 2/3] platform/x86/amd: pmf: Prevent amd_pmf_tee_deinit() from running twice

If any of the tee init fails, pass up the errors and clear the tee_ctx
pointer. This will prevent cleaning up multiple times.

* [PATCH v5 3/3] platform/x86/amd: pmf: Simplify error flow in amd_pmf_init_smart_pc()

commit 5b1122fc4995f ("platform/x86/amd/pmf: fix cleanup in
amd_pmf_init_smart_pc()") adjusted the error handling flow to use a ladder
but this isn't actually needed because work is only scheduled in
amd_pmf_start_policy_engine() and with device managed cleanups pointers
for allocations don't need to be freed.

Adjust the error flow to a single call to amd_pmf_deinit_smart_pc() for
the cases that need to clean up.
